Joshua 10:16-27 (NRSV) Joshua defeats five kings DEVOTION Alleluia! Christ is risen! Christ is risen, indeed! Alleluia! Today is Easter Monday and I am still celebrating the resurrection of our Lord and Savior Jesus Christ! I have to admit that I am shocked by today's prescribed scripture. I have no idea why murder and mayhem rule our reading on the day after Resurrection Morn. Perhaps this is a reminder that we must be Resurrection people in a Good Friday world. Our Good Friday world is full of competition, war, murder, mayhem, defeat, anger, worry, anxiety, and fear. But, as children of the resurrection we live counter-culturally by embracing lives full of love, joy, peace, hope, and faith in the Risen One! Because Jesus lives, we live! And because Jesus conquered all our Good Friday foes, we can reflect the Light and Life of Jesus for all of those people who still dwell in darkness. It is appropriate that we are reminded on this day that not all have experienced the peace and goodwill of Jesus! Let us commit to carry the good news message to everyone whom we meet on this day! For God does the love the world so much that God gave Jesus to die on the cross to save us from our sin and gift us with eternal life! And God is so powerful that even death could not hold Jesus in the grave, rather, he got up on the third day with all power in his hands! Now, ain'ta that good news?!
